Who we are
Zurich Community Trust (ZCT) is the charity arm of Zurich in the UK. We’re here to help make society more inclusive and resilient through our grants, fundraising, and volunteering.
We’ve been doing this since 1973, making us one of the oldest corporate trusts in the UK. Over the years, we’ve given nearly £100 million in grants and hundreds of thousands of volunteer hours from Zurich Insurance UK employees to good causes.

We’re proud of what makes ZCT special. Our charity partners
love our long-term support with 56 local and 3 national charities. They also
appreciate our additional benefits like sustainability grants, networks, paid
apprenticeships, and training resources. Plus, Zurich UK staff are always eager
to volunteer their time and their skills to communities.
We’re currently planning our new strategy for 2025 and
beyond. We want to keep what’s great about ZCT while continuing to grow, adapt,
listen, and work together to make a bigger impact.
We’re looking for new ideas on our Board. We want people who
can share their experiences, challenge our thinking, and help us grow. Which is
why we are looking for a new Trustee to join us.
The board meets once a quarter, a mix of virtual and face to
face for 3 hours at a time and in November we have a joint board meeting in
Swindon with the ZCT team. In terms of your time, it’s approximately 25 hours a
year.
